Output 375111166729b33214a95e261069f6baa8ec90bf3807af37c861373cc835c08e:1

value
36508
script pubkey
OP_0 OP_PUSHBYTES_20 3c8afc4291cae3f543060ef5ea0a3ce7fdc5391a
address
bc1q8j90cs53et3l2scxpm675z3uul7u2wg6j8ywyu
transaction
375111166729b33214a95e261069f6baa8ec90bf3807af37c861373cc835c08e
spent
true